A somewhat related question: bought my first AP for my wife and I last week. In order to get the AP validated, I first have to go to Guest Relations in WDW? And even then, as a new AP, they will mail me the MB? So I would not have a MB as a first time AP ????????????
A somewhat related question: bought my first AP for my wife and I last week. In order to get the AP validated, I first have to go to Guest Relations in WDW? And even then, as a new AP, they will mail me the MB? So I would not have a MB as a first time AP ????????????
Correct.
Until you have gone to WDW and activated your AP, the system doesn't read you as having an AP. So therefore the system doesn't prompt you to create a magic band until after you've activated your pass and your year starts.
You don't need a MB, you can use the plastic ticket you'll receive. But yes your first trip will be without Magic Bands unless you buy one or have an old one from a previous trip

No the characters won't know anyone's names. The only time your name comes up is on the CM computer screen when scanning a FP. And this is mainly to differentiate when an issue arises. If someone just scanned their band quickly and there was an issue but someone behind them scanned right after, they can say like "Bill, there's an issue"
